Re: New Orleans Saints Better Off Not Signing Nnamdi Asomugha
I don't think our DBs are as bad as they're being made out to be. I think if you want instant impact a proven, effective pass rusher is the answer. Hicks and Jordan are going to help a lot but we still need that edge rusher to really put pressure on the opposing O line. Just that one thing could transform this defense into a top 15 unit.
Not that we couldn't stand to upgrade our DBs. I just think that's the most important part. |
